Motion by Klein, seconded by Baker, carried unanimously to recess at 2:25 p.m. WORKSESSION REGARDING DUBUQUE BASED ACT TEAM AND ACCESS CENTERS The Board met with Chris Corken of the Greater Dubuque Community Foundation, Malissa Sprenger from Turning Point Treatment Center, John Decker from Substance Abuse Services Center, Joyce McDermott from Mercy Medical Center, Julie Heiderscheit from Hillcrest Family Services, Peter Supple from the Greater Dubuque Community Foundation, and Brooke Gomez from Cresent Community Health Center. Corken is looking to establish an Access Center in Dubuque County. This would be an effort of several counties together. A project manager would need to be hired at a cost of $70,000 with benefits, construction costs of $23,700 for improvements at Hillcrest to accommodate the mental health patients, and administrative overhead of $34,184. This much needed facility would be a one stop shop for people suffering from mental health and either drug or alcohol addiction known as dual diagnosis. 451 (NOVEMBER 26 & 28)

4 Motion by Klein, seconded by Baker, carried unanimously to approve $125,000 to start the Access Center. Motion by Klein, seconded by Baker, carried unanimously to recess at 3:33 p.m. WORKSESSION REGARDING PROPERTY TAXES Upon reconvening at 3:40 p.m. the Board met with Wendy Runde from the Diamond Jo Casino again to discuss the penalty for late payment of property taxes. Due to bad weather County Attorney Joshua Simms was available via telephone. In his letter to the Board he referenced sections of the code. The casino paid the full years taxes then took the check back and reissued one for amount due only. In doing this they became one day late. Motion by Wickham, seconded by Klein, carried unanimously to forgive the tax penalty to the Diamond Jo Casino.
